## Breaker Runbook — Tidewell Upstream

Hey — if you're paged for Tidewell timeouts, the circuit breaker in Marrowgate probably tripped, and that's usually fine. It opens after a burst of upstream failures, serves cached quotes, and half-opens on its own. Don't force-close it unless Tidewell has confirmed recovery, or you'll just re-trip it and reset the backoff clock. To sanity-check behavior during an incident, compare what you see against the breaker's configured values below.

config for kadug-yahop:
quenwyn:
  pin: 2459
  metrics_host: metrics.quenwyn.lumicsys.internal
  tenant: julax
  seal: seal_0d5ead96

## Onboarding: Image Slimming

All services at Quenbrook ship through the Parecraft slimming stage, which removes build tooling, docs, and unused locales before images reach production. Please review the retained-paths manifest carefully before merging, since an overly aggressive rule once stripped a runtime dependency from the Ledgewick service. Local runs require access to the Parecraft analysis API, which authenticates using the key below.

gateway credential: vxb3-p91

TICKET: Session-token refresh bug in Glimmerauth. Refresh path silently reused an expired signing credential; tokens minted after Jan rotation failed validation downstream in Fennel services. Root cause: refresh worker cached the old key past expiry. Fix: TTL on cache, forced reload on rotation events. For the security review, the replacement internal key is included below.

API key for bageg-kajef: vxb2-ss

Subject: DR drill — planner regression, plugin impact

Plugin authors: Quartzline runs a disaster-recovery drill Thursday. During failover we'll revert the Helvix query planner to v4.2 to sidestep the regression that inflates join costs on partitioned scans. Expect slower aggregate queries for ~2 hours. Do not hot-patch around it; your plugins should degrade gracefully. If your plugin loses its vault session during the cutover, re-authenticate against the standby broker. The standby accepts the drill recovery passphrase, which is:

vault phrase of yaguf-hahaf = druath-holix